Wednesday: Netflix Confirms Massive Success of Season 2

Since August 6, the first part of the second season of “Wednesday” has been streaming on Netflix. The first season had already become a massive hit for the streaming service in 2022. With more than 252 million views — that is, hours watched divided by the total runtime of the series — the first season sits at the top of Netflix’s all-time charts for the most-watched English-language series. Season two, four of its eight episodes having been released so far, can now build on that success.

Netflix announced that the new episodes, led by breakout star Jenna Ortega (22) in the lead role, accumulated a staggering 50 million views in the period from August 6 to August 12. This achievement places Season 2 as the second-most-watched weekly release among English-language Netflix series. Only narrowly surpassed is the launch of the first “Wednesday” season, which in 2022 drew about 50.1 million views within its first week of release, according to Variety.

What’s notable about the new “Wednesday” numbers, however, is that only four episodes — not all eight like in 2022 — have been released. When the remaining portion of Season 2 drops on September 3, the figures are likely to climb even higher.

The second half of the “Wednesday” season is expected to draw even more attention, because Lady Gaga will appear in a mysterious guest role as a teacher named Rosaline Rotwood. No. 1 in 91 Countries

A separate record has already been set by the kickoff of the second “Wednesday” season. In 91 countries, the series sits at the top of the local charts for English-language series — including Germany and the United States. This has never before been achieved by any English-language Netflix series.

In second place on the international Netflix series charts last week was the first season of “Wednesday,” with 8.6 million global views, followed by the series “Untamed” starring Eric Bana (57), which totals 7.2 million views. (spot)
